Tungsten Rings: Durability and Scratch Resistance
Tungsten rings are celebrated for their exceptional hardness, making them a top choice for those seeking a ring that can withstand the rigors of daily life. This resilience is a key factor in their popularity.Tungsten rings are exceptionally scratch-resistant.* Tungsten carbide, the material used in these rings, ranks between 8.5 and 9.5 on the Mohs hardness scale.
- This places it above materials like steel and titanium, and close to the hardness of a diamond (which is a 10 on the Mohs scale).
- This means that tungsten rings are highly resistant to scratches, dents, and abrasions, maintaining their polished appearance for years.
- However, while incredibly scratch-resistant, tungsten rings are not scratch-proof. They can be damaged by extreme impacts.
The durability of tungsten makes it an excellent choice for individuals with active lifestyles.* Whether you work with your hands, enjoy outdoor activities, or simply want a ring that can handle everyday wear and tear, tungsten offers peace of mind.
The ring’s ability to resist scratches and maintain its luster reduces the need for frequent polishing or maintenance.
Tungsten rings, while highly durable, have a potential downside related to their inability to be resized.* Due to their extreme hardness, resizing a tungsten ring is often impossible.
- It’s essential to ensure a proper fit at the time of purchase.
- If your finger size changes significantly over time, you may need to replace the ring.
Stainless Steel Rings: Affordability and Hypoallergenic Properties
Stainless steel rings offer a compelling combination of affordability, style, and practicality, making them a popular choice for budget-conscious individuals. Their hypoallergenic properties also make them suitable for those with sensitive skin.Stainless steel is generally more affordable than precious metals like gold or platinum.* This affordability allows couples to allocate their budget to other aspects of their wedding or life together.
Despite their lower cost, stainless steel rings often feature a sleek and modern aesthetic, available in various finishes and designs.
Stainless steel is known for its hypoallergenic properties.* Unlike some other metals, stainless steel typically contains minimal amounts of nickel, a common allergen.
- This makes it a safe and comfortable option for individuals with sensitive skin or allergies.
- It reduces the risk of skin irritation or allergic reactions.
Stainless steel rings require minimal maintenance.* They are resistant to tarnish and corrosion.
- Regular cleaning with mild soap and water is usually sufficient to maintain their shine.
- This ease of care is an attractive feature for those who prefer a low-maintenance ring.
Titanium Rings: Lightweight and Corrosion-Resistant Benefits
Titanium rings stand out for their exceptional strength-to-weight ratio and resistance to corrosion, making them a practical and stylish choice for everyday wear. Their lightweight nature enhances comfort, while their durability ensures longevity.Titanium is remarkably lightweight.* This makes titanium rings exceptionally comfortable to wear, especially for those who are not accustomed to wearing rings.
- The reduced weight minimizes any feeling of bulkiness or restriction on the finger.
- This is particularly advantageous for individuals who work with their hands or prefer a more subtle feel.
Titanium exhibits excellent resistance to corrosion.* It can withstand exposure to various elements, including water, sweat, and chemicals, without tarnishing or rusting.
- This makes titanium rings a suitable choice for those who work in environments where they may be exposed to harsh conditions.
- The corrosion resistance ensures that the ring maintains its integrity and appearance over time.
Titanium rings are highly durable.* They are resistant to bending and deformation.
- This contributes to the longevity of the ring, making it a reliable symbol of commitment.
- The strength of titanium ensures that the ring can withstand the rigors of daily wear.

Measuring Ring Size at Home, Walmart mens wedding rings
Accurately measuring your ring size at home is easier than you might think, and it can save you a trip to the jeweler. The key is precision, so take your time and follow these steps carefully. You’ll need a few simple tools: a strip of paper (about ½ inch wide), a pen or marker, a ruler, and scissors.
- Step 1: Cut a strip of paper about ½ inch wide and 4-6 inches long.
- Step 2: Wrap the paper around the base of your finger. Make sure it fits snugly, but not too tight.
- Step 3: Mark the spot where the paper overlaps with a pen or marker.
- Step 4: Measure the length of the paper from the end to the mark using a ruler in millimeters. This measurement is your finger’s circumference.
- Step 5: Use the ring size conversion chart below to find your corresponding ring size.
Remember that your fingers can fluctuate in size depending on the time of day and the weather. It’s best to measure your finger at the end of the day when it’s warm, as this is when your fingers are typically at their largest.
Determining Ring Width for Comfort and Style
The width of your ring significantly impacts both its comfort and aesthetic appeal. A wider ring will naturally feel more substantial on your finger, while a narrower ring will be less noticeable. Consider these factors when making your selection.
- Finger Shape: If you have shorter fingers, a narrower ring (2-4mm) might be more flattering. If you have longer fingers, you can often pull off a wider ring (6-8mm or wider).
- Lifestyle: If you work with your hands a lot, a narrower ring may be more comfortable. Wider rings can sometimes get in the way.
- Metal Type: Different metals have different densities. A wider ring in a dense metal like tungsten will feel heavier than a wider ring in a lighter metal like titanium.
- Comfort: Make sure the ring doesn’t pinch or rub against your other fingers. It should slide over your knuckle with relative ease, but not be so loose that it falls off.
Experimenting with different ring widths is a great way to find what feels and looks best on you. You can try on rings in various widths at a jewelry store to get a better sense of your preferences.

Cleaning and Maintaining Different Ring Types
Different metals and materials require different cleaning methods. Understanding the specifics for your ring will ensure you don’t accidentally damage it.For cleaning, consider the following methods:
- Gold Rings: Gold is a relatively soft metal, so it can be scratched easily. Clean gold rings with warm water, mild dish soap, and a soft-bristled toothbrush.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ners. Rinse thoroughly and pat dry with a soft cloth.
- Platinum Rings: Platinum is a dense and durable metal, but it can still accumulate dirt and grime. Clean platinum rings using the same method as gold rings: warm water, mild soap, and a soft brush. Platinum may develop a natural patina over time; if you prefer a brighter look, a jeweler can polish it.
- Tungsten Carbide Rings: Tungsten carbide is known for its scratch resistance. Clean it with warm, soapy water and a soft cloth. Avoid using abrasive cleaners, as they could dull the surface.
- Titanium Rings: Titanium is another durable metal. Clean it with warm water and mild soap. Rinse and dry with a soft cloth.
- Rings with Gemstones: For rings with gemstones, the cleaning method depends on the stone. Generally, use warm water, mild soap, and a soft brush. For specific gemstones, research the best cleaning practices. For example, some gemstones, like emeralds, are more porous and can be damaged by certain cleaners.

Silicone Rings: A Flexible Choice
Silicone rings have become increasingly popular, particularly among men with active lifestyles or those working in environments where traditional metal rings pose a safety hazard. They’re a comfortable, durable, and budget-friendly alternative.Silicone rings present several advantages:
- Safety First: Silicone is non-conductive, making it a safe choice for electricians, construction workers, and anyone who works with electricity. It’s also less likely to cause injury if caught on machinery or during physical activities.
- Comfort and Flexibility: Silicone is incredibly flexible and comfortable to wear, especially in hot or humid conditions. They often fit snugly and are less likely to cause irritation.
- Durability: Silicone rings are highly resistant to scratches and damage, capable of withstanding significant wear and tear.
- Affordability: Silicone rings are generally much more affordable than precious metal options, allowing you to experiment with different styles and colors without breaking the bank.
However, silicone rings also have drawbacks:
- Not as “Permanent”: Silicone rings, while durable, don’t hold the same symbolic weight as a precious metal ring in terms of longevity. They may need replacing more frequently.
- Limited Style Options: While the range of colors and designs is growing, silicone rings still can’t match the intricate designs and gemstone settings available in metal rings.
- Potential for Degradation: Over time, exposure to harsh chemicals, extreme temperatures, or prolonged sunlight can degrade the silicone material, leading to discoloration or brittleness.
Situations Where Silicone Rings Excel:* For athletes who need a ring that won’t hinder performance or cause injury. Imagine a rock climber, where a metal ring could snag.
- For professionals in fields where safety is paramount, such as electricians, mechanics, or first responders.
- As a secondary ring for travel or activities where you don’t want to risk damaging or losing your more valuable metal ring.
Wood Rings: A Touch of Nature
Wood rings offer a unique and natural aesthetic, appealing to those who appreciate organic materials and a connection to the environment. They bring a rustic charm to a symbol of commitment.Here’s what you should know about wood rings:
- Unique Appearance: Each wood ring has a unique grain pattern and color variation, making it a truly one-of-a-kind piece.
- Eco-Friendly Options: Many wood ring makers use sustainably sourced wood, appealing to environmentally conscious individuals.
- Lightweight and Comfortable: Wood rings are generally lightweight and comfortable to wear.
- Wide Variety of Woods: From exotic hardwoods like ebony and koa to more common options like oak and walnut, the variety of wood choices is extensive.
However, wood rings have limitations:
- Durability Concerns: Wood is inherently less durable than metal. It can be susceptible to scratches, dents, and water damage.
- Care and Maintenance: Wood rings require special care, including regular oiling or waxing to maintain their appearance and protect them from the elements.
- Limited Design Options: While some wood rings incorporate inlays of metal or other materials, the design options are generally more limited than with metal rings.
- Potential for Allergic Reactions: Some wood species may cause allergic reactions in sensitive individuals.
When a Wood Ring Might Be Perfect:* For individuals who appreciate natural materials and unique aesthetics.
- For those seeking a ring that reflects their love for the outdoors or their commitment to environmental sustainability.
- As a symbol of a down-to-earth and authentic relationship.
Consider this: A carpenter who values natural materials and the beauty of wood might find a wooden ring a perfect expression of his values and personal style.
